Logic Programming with Satisfiability
Codish, Michael, Lagoon, Vitaly, Stuckey, Peter J.
–arXiv.org Artificial Intelligence
This paper presents a Prolog interface to the MiniSat satisfiability solver. Logic program- ming with satisfiability combines the strengths of the two paradigms: logic programming for encoding search problems into satisfiability on the one hand and efficient SAT solving on the other. This synergy between these two exposes a programming paradigm which we propose here as a logic programming pearl. To illustrate logic programming with SAT solving we give an example Prolog program which solves instances of Partial MAXSAT.
arXiv.org Artificial Intelligence
Feb-12-2007
- Country:
- North America > United States (0.04)
- Oceania > Australia
- Europe > Belgium
- Flanders > Flemish Brabant > Leuven (0.04)
- Asia > Middle East
- Israel (0.04)
- Genre:
- Research Report (0.40)
- Technology: